A portrait of the Italian scientist Alessandro Volta was stolen from the "Permanente" museum in Milan, Italy.

Axar.az reports that the museum informed about this.

It was reported that the city police have identified all the people who visited the museum, and the search for those who stole the portrait is underway.

It should be noted that the value of the portrait created by the artist Gabriel Rottini in 1840 is 20 thousand euros.
